EFFECTS OF THE CYCLOSPORINE ON SOME HEMATOLOGICAL INDICES IN BONE MARROW TRANSPLANTED-RABBIT
2014
Alaa A.Sawad | Adel Ch. Awid Abdulbary A. Alfaris
This study was conducted to evaluate the effects of cyclosporine on some hematological indices in male rabbits after bone marrow transplantation operation. Thirty male rabbits were used in the present study which divided into three groups equally (ten rabbit each group).Rabbit of first group were give0.5 ml of normal slain from Day zero till Day 10 of experiment then applied to intra bone marrow-Bone marrow transplantation (IBM-BMT) at Day 11 then after, these rabbit give normal slain from Day 12 till Day 20 and considered as shame group. Rabbits of second and third groups were applied to same protocol that used in first group except that the rabbit were give 12.5 (T1) and (T2) 25 mg/kg/BW of cyclosporine respectively instead of normal slain. blood was collected At Day10 and Day 21 from all rabbit of the experiment via heart puncture and Red blood cell (RBCs)count , white blood cell (WBCs) count, Deferential leukocyte count, Packed cell volume(PCV) and hemoglobin concentration(Hb) were measured.
